CAG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2023 in Review

888 of the 6,275 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Conagra Brands (CAG) for Q1 2023, worth a combined $15.9B — up 5.7% from $15.1B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 94 funds opened new CAG positions and 69 closed out — a net gain of 25 holders — while 352 added to existing stakes and 297 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Nordea Investment Management, adding an estimated $252M. The largest seller was Citadel Advisors, cutting an estimated $170M.
